WebMay 2, 2024 · Conclusion. Our Moon completes one full orbit around Earth every 27 days, 7 hours, and 43 minutes. The sidereal month is determined by the position of our Moon in relation to distant “fixed” stars. Our Moon, on the other hand, takes around 29.5 days to complete one cycle of phases (from new Moon to new Moon ).
